MAYVIN, INC. Government Contract #15M10425FA4700016

MAYVIN, INC. was awarded a contract with the United States Government for $1,636,501.44. The contract was awarded by the agency office PROCUREMENT DIVISION, OSS, which is a division with the U.S. Marshals Service within the Department of Justice.

Summary of Award

The recipient of the federal contract is Mayvin, Inc., a U.S.-Owned Business based in Virginia. The contract, awarded by the U.S. Marshals Service under the Department of Justice, is for mission-critical professional services totaling $681,440. Notable transactions include an initial payment of $0 on the contract start date, a subsequent payment of $546,919 for services, and a follow-up payment of $134,521, reflecting ongoing project activities.
